France has experienced the highest number of violent "wrench attacks" targeting cryptocurrency holders and their families, accounting for approximately 70% of documented cases globally. These physical attacks, which involve coercion or violence to extract private keys or crypto assets, have shifted the primary security threat from digital hacking to in-person assaults. The report, attributed to Julian Lim, highlights that this trend has made the term "wrench attack" a prominent concern in France.
